UPDATE/Missing Person: Family in Washington Seeks Help in Locating Man
By Maui Now Staff
(Update: 6/18/15 7:39 a.m.)
Maui police say that Anthony Noonan, who was reported missing earlier this week, made contact with the Maui Police Department at around 9 a.m. on Wednesday, June 17, 2015. Police say he appeared to be in good health. Police thanked the public for their assistance.

(Original post: 6/16/15)
Maui police are seeking the public’s help in locating a missing person.
Anthony Noonan, 54, was reported missing, by a family member in Washington.
Police say Noonan was last thought to be in the area of Kahului, Maui.
He is described as a Caucasian male, standing 6 feet tall, weighing 250 pounds, with blue eyes and grayish brown hair.
Police say Noonan also walks with the use of a cane or crutches.
